public class FilterManager extends Object
| 限定符和类型 | 字段和说明 |
|---|---|
private static ConcurrentHashMap<String,String> |
aliasMap |
private static Log |
LOG |
| 构造器和说明 |
|---|
FilterManager() |
| 限定符和类型 | 方法和说明 |
|---|---|
private static boolean |
existsFilter(List<Filter> filterList,
String filterClassName) |
static String |
getFilter(String alias) |
static void |
loadFilter(List<Filter> filters,
String filterName) |
static Properties |
loadFilterConfig() |
private static void |
loadFilterConfig(Properties filterProperties,
ClassLoader classLoader) |
private static final Log LOG
private static final ConcurrentHashMap<String,String> aliasMap
public static Properties loadFilterConfig() throws IOException
IOExceptionprivate static void loadFilterConfig(Properties filterProperties, ClassLoader classLoader) throws IOException
IOExceptionpublic static void loadFilter(List<Filter> filters, String filterName) throws SQLException
SQLExceptionCopyright © 2013–2019 Alibaba Group. All rights reserved.